PURPOSE/OBJECTIVE:Caregivers of veterans with comorbid traumatic brain injury (TBI) and dementia face many challenges managing their loved ones' neurobehavioral functioning and, importantly, their own well-being. This study developed and tested Resources for Enhancing All Caregivers' Health (REACH) Hope, which provides caregivers with one-on-one telehealth education, support, skills building, and personalized digital information. METHOD:Caregivers (N = 110) of veterans with both TBI and dementia were randomly assigned to either REACH Hope (n = 56) or a waitlist-control group (n = 54) for 3 months; waitlist participants then received REACH Hope. Data collection occurred by telephone at baseline, 3 months (postintervention/waitlist switch), 6 months, and 9 months (for waitlist-control only). The 12-item short-form Zarit Burden Interview (ZBI-12) at 3 months (posttreatment) was the primary outcome. Secondary outcomes included caregiver depression, anxiety, self-efficacy, and number of veteran safety risks. RESULTS:REACH Hope reduced burden and anxiety for caregivers with moderate to high levels of burden and anxiety compared to the waitlist group. Caregivers with ZBI-12 scores ≥ 21 had increasing treatment benefits with higher burden. Caregivers with Generalized Anxiety Disorder-7 scores ≥ 13 showed the same pattern for higher anxiety levels. There were no significant treatment group effects for depression, self-efficacy, or veteran safety. CONCLUSION:This is the first clinical trial to evaluate the efficacy of a telehealth intervention for caregivers of veterans with both TBI and dementia. REACH Hope represents the first evidence-based intervention of its kind and one that warrants further study and implementation. (PsycInfo Database Record (c) 2026 APA, all rights reserved).
Conduct Disorder (CD) and callous-unemotional (CU) traits are associated with persistent antisocial behavior, emotional processing deficits, and poor treatment response. CU traits designate a subgroup of youth with CD who are at greater risk of violence and long-term mental health challenges. It is well-established that CU traits, CD, and aggression are tied to deficits in emotion recognition, social information processing, and interpersonal functioning, yet few interventions directly target these mechanisms. This randomized controlled trial tested the effects of Impact VR, a brief virtual reality program designed to improve emotion recognition and build social-emotional skills in youth with CD. One hundred and ten youth diagnosed with CD were randomly assigned to either Impact VR or a treatment control group. Youth and caregivers completed assessments at baseline, post-intervention, and 3-month follow-up. Youth in the Impact VR group had lower levels of self-reported and caregiver-reported CU traits at follow-up. Caregiver ratings also indicated that youth who received Impact VR had significantly lower conduct problems at both follow-up time points. Youth reported immediate reductions in reactive aggression, which was sustained until the 3-month follow-up. However, the intervention groups did not significantly differ on proactive aggression. These findings suggest that CU traits may be modifiable through brief, engaging interventions like Impact VR.
In response to the replication and confidence crisis across various empirical disciplines, ensuring the validity of research has gained attention. High validity is crucial for obtaining replicable and robust study outcomes when both exploring new questions and replicating previous findings. In this study, we aimed to address this issue by developing a comprehensive checklist to assist researchers in enhancing and monitoring the validity of their research. After systematically analyzing previous findings on validity, a comprehensive list of potential checklist items was compiled. Over the course of three rounds, more than 30 interdisciplinary and psychological-science experts participated in a Delphi study. Experts rated items on their importance and were given the opportunity to propose novel items as well as improve existing ones. This process resulted in a final set of 91 items, organized according to common stages of a research project. The VALID checklist is accessible online ( https://www.validchecklist.com/ ) and provides researchers with an adaptable, versatile tool to monitor and improve the validity of their research and to suit their specific needs. By focusing on adaptiveness during its development, VALID encompasses 331 unique checklist versions, making it a one-stop solution suitable for a wide range of projects, designs, and requirements.
PURPOSE:The Master Adaptive Learner (MAL) is a model describing the collective skills of planning, learning, assessing, and adjusting that may translate into continually improving clinical proficiency. The objective of this study was to develop a MAL assessment instrument to measure these skills. METHOD:1,427 students completed the 36-item candidate MAL instrument. The authors performed exploratory factor analysis (EFA) on half of the dataset. The factors and items were determined by eigenvalues, structure, parsimony, and theoretical considerations. Once an appropriate factor structure was identified, confirmatory factor analysis (CFA) was used on the second dataset to confirm results and the global fit. RESULTS:The final CFA model consisted of four factors: two items in a resilience factor subscale, eight items in a MAL factor subscale, three items in a curiosity/exploration factor subscale, and three items in a motivation/mindset/challenge factor subscale. This model's scaled global fit statistics fit moderately well (CFI = 0.961, RMSEA = 0.041 (0.035, 0.047), SRMR = 0.037), indicating this was an adequate model. DISCUSSION:The resultant MAL instrument demonstrated sufficient internal structure validity evidence. The instrument may be useful for a variety of applications including assessment of practice-based learning competencies, coaching, and remediation activities.
Objective: To examine: (1) the trajectory of caregiver resilience over 2 years after onset of a care-recipient's moderate-to-severe traumatic brain injury (TBI), (2) caregiver-related outcomes associated with resilience, and (3) changes in associations between caregiver resilience, other caregiver characteristics, and care-recipient variables across time. Design: Prospective cohort. Setting: TBI Model System (TBIMS) centers. Participants: TBIMS participants (care-recipients) were approached to enroll in this study and identify a caregiver. Two hundred fifty-eight (N=258) care-recipient and caregiver dyads were enrolled. Interventions: Not applicable. Main Outcome Measures: Caregiver data included demographics, health history, Patient Health Questionnaire-9 (PHQ-9), Generalized Anxiety Disorder-7, Zarit Burden Interview (ZBI), Family Needs Questionnaire-Revised, and Connor-Davidson Resilience Scale 10 (CD-RISC-10). All caregiver data were self-reported via phone interview or mailed surveys at 6, 12, and 24 months after injury. At all 3 timepoints, care-recipients with TBI also completed their own CD-RISC-10, PHQ-9, Generalized Anxiety Disorder-7, and Disability Rating Scale. Results: Linear mixed-effects models indicated that the trajectory of resilience was stable within caregivers over 2 years after injury. There were significant, positive associations for all caregiver Family Needs Questionnaire-Revised subscales (all P<.001) with care-recipient and caregiver CD-RISC-10 scores (P=.001), indicating that more caregiving needs endorsed as "met" corresponded with higher resilience. Caregiver PHQ-9 and ZBI scores were found to be negatively associated with resilience (both P<.001). When all covariates were included in the multivariable model, met emotional needs was positively associated with caregiver resilience (P<.0001). Negative associations with caregiver resilience included higher caregiver PHQ-9 scores (P=.001) and perceptions of caregiving burden (P=.003). Conclusions: Caregiver levels of resilience were generally stable over 2 years post-TBI. Caregivers' resilience was positively associated with perceptions of their needs being met and negatively associated with caregiving burden and emotional distress. Further research is needed to develop and evaluate the utility and feasibility of interventions to enhance resilience, meet family needs, and improve long-term outcomes after brain injury.
OBJECTIVE:Auditory event-related potentials (ERP) may reflect chronic effects of repetitive mild traumatic brain injury (mild TBI), but the influence of auditory impairment on these ERP changes is unclear. METHODS:We compared hearing sensitivity, complex auditory processing, and auditory cortical ERPs in combat veterans (N = 270) with and without mild TBI, TBI in combat deployment setting, blast TBI, post-traumatic amnesia (PTA), loss of consciousness, and non-TBI blast exposures. Mediation analysis assessed the hearing, age, and psychological symptom-adjusted effect of number of TBI exposures on P50 and N100 amplitude and latency, and whether ERPs mediated between TBI and complex auditory processing. RESULTS:After adjustment, higher exposures to combat and blast TBI predicted larger P50 amplitudes; mild TBI with PTA was associated with longer P50 latency, which mediated speech in noise perception; combat blast exposures (non-TBI) were associated with reduced N100 amplitude. CONCLUSION:Auditory cortical response changes observed for higher exposure to blast or combat mild TBI and blast exposures were not attributable to auditory dysfunction or current psychological distress. In contrast, mild TBI with PTA predicted auditory cortical responses with behavioral consequences for speech processing in noise. SIGNIFICANCE:Auditory P50 and N100 are promising biomarkers for both the non-auditory and auditory chronic effects of mild TBI on brain function.
Background: Individuals with pre-existing heavy alcohol use, prior traumatic exposures, and psychiatric disorders were considered an at-risk group for increased alcohol use and problems in the context of the COVID-19 pandemic.Objective: This study recruited from a multi-centre longitudinal cohort study of US military service members/veterans with combat exposure to examine the trajectories of alcohol use and problems in the context of a prolonged stressor.Methods: Individuals who endorsed heavy drinking and completed a measure of PTSD symptoms prior to the pandemic were invited to participate in a longitudinal survey study at three time points, three months apart, during the second year of the pandemic. Participants (N = 44) completed surveys assessing alcohol consumption and alcohol-related problems (via the AUDIT), PTSD symptoms (via the PCL-5), and infection mitigation behaviours (via a COVID-19 specific survey). Random intercept models were fitted to the longitudinal data for each of these outcomes, covarying for demographics, pandemic quarantine/physical distancing experience, pre-pandemic baseline alcohol consumption and PTSD symptoms, and time-varying alcohol consumption and alcohol-related problems as well as PTSD symptoms.Results: We did not find an increase in alcohol consumption or problems over time. However, pre-pandemic alcohol consumption predicted alcohol consumption over time (B = 0.52, SE = 0.11, p < .01). Time-varying alcohol consumption and PTSD symptoms predicted alcohol problems over time (B = 0.84, SE = 0.18, p < .01; B = 0.04, SE = 0.02, p < .05, respectively).Conclusions: Findings highlight the relevance of pre-existing hazardous alcohol consumption prior to stressors as well as ongoing consumption and PTSD symptoms as risk factors for alcohol-related problems. Findings captured more chronic impacts of pandemic stressors and demonstrated that heavy drinking and PTSD are notable risk factors for alcohol-related problems even if in the context of stabilizing, albeit still high, alcohol use.
BACKGROUND:The effects of phosphodiesterase 5 (PDE5) inhibitors on the incidence of long-term outcomes in patients with cardiovascular disease are not well understood. OBJECTIVE:We studied the association between PDE5 inhibitor therapy and the incidence of adverse cardiovascular major adverse cardiovascular events (MACE) in patients undergoing coronary angiography and intervention. METHODS:We studied 4582 consecutive patients undergoing coronary angiography and intervention. The incidence of MACE at 1 year, defined as urgent revascularization, myocardial infarction, admission for heart failure or all-cause death, was considered the primary outcome. RESULTS:Of the 4582 patients, 562 (12.3%) had current prescriptions for PDE5 inhibitors before the procedure and 4020 (87.7%) did not. The incidence of MACE was 171 (30.4%) among patients of the PDE5 inhibitor group versus 1482 (36.9%) in the non-PDE5 inhibitor group (p = 0.003). In a propensity score-matched analysis of 1124 of patients, 171 (30.4%) patients in the PDE5i group and 175 (31.1%) patients in the non-PDE5i group had a MACE (p = 0.84). On multivariable analysis, the treatment with PDE5 inhibitors was not significantly associated with the risk of MACE (odds ratio [OR] = 0.99, 95% CI 0.93-1.06; p = 0.86). CONCLUSION:In this cohort of veterans undergoing coronary angiography/cardiac catheterization, chronic PDE5i therapy was not associated with an increased risk of MACE at 1 year.
Research aiming to understand the risk of violence among women is scarce, yet women account for 18-21% of all violent crimes. Once incarcerated, women convicted of a violent crime still pose a high risk of prison violence. Research has found that a history of violence is a strong predictor of prison violence. However, little is known about the relation between the mechanism of prior violence (i.e. firearms) and subsequent prison violence. The goal of this study was to assess if women who had committed violent crimes with or without a firearm were at greater risk of prospectively committing prison violence over a 12-month period. A sample of 206 incarcerated women was used to assess the associations between criminal convictions and violent prison misconducts. Logistic regressions showed that women who committed a firearm-related crime were more likely to engage in prison violence when compared to women convicted of general forms of violence and non-violent crime. Due to the lack of research, future studies should explore firearm-related violence in female offenders to inform gender-specific violence.
Background The responsibility of care for Veterans and Service Members (V/SMs) with traumatic brain injury (TBI) often defaults to informal family caregivers. Caregiving demands considerable knowledge, skill, and support to facilitate the health and well-being of V/SMs and themselves. Persistent and common TBI caregiver issues include strain, depression, and anxiety. While evidence-based, brief interventions have been developed and implemented for family caregivers in Veteran neurodegenerative populations, few interventions have been developed, adapted, or tested to support the unique needs of caregivers of V/SMs with TBI. Objective This study will adapt and test an evidence-based, personalized, 6-session telehealth caregiver intervention, “Resources for Enhancing All Caregivers’ Health” (REACH), to meet the unique needs of caregivers of V/SMs with TBI. If successful, a community-based participatory research team will develop an implementation plan to roll out REACH TBI across the national Veterans Affairs Polytrauma System of Care. Methods This mixed methods, crossover waitlist control clinical trial will use a Type 1 Hybrid Effectiveness-Implementation approach to adapt and then test the effects of REACH TBI on key TBI caregiver outcomes. Results This study was funded by the Department of Defense in September 2023. Participant enrollment and data collection will begin in 2024. Conclusions If effective, REACH TBI will be the first evidence-based intervention for caregivers of V/SMs with TBI that can be scaled to implement across the Veterans Affairs Polytrauma System of Care and fill a notable gap in clinical services. BACKGROUND:Recent studies have challenged the reported causal association between acute kidney injury and iodinated contrast administration, ascribing some cases to changes in renal function that are independent of contrast administration. METHODS:We studied 1779 consecutive patients undergoing right heart catheterization (RHC) at a Veterans Administration Medical Center. We compared the incidence of acute kidney injury and of nephropathy at 3 months in veterans undergoing right and left heart catheterization and coronary angiography (R&LHC) to the incidence of acute kidney injury and of nephropathy at 3 months in patients undergoing RHC only. RESULTS:The incidence of acute kidney injury at 3 days was 47 (9.7%) in the R&LHC group and 58 (9.6%) in the RHC group (P = .99). The incidence of nephropathy at 3 months was 115 (17%) in the L&RHC group and 141 (19.2%) in the RHC group (P = 0.31). In a propensity score-paired analysis of 782 patients and after adjustment for baseline characteristics, the odds ratio for acute kidney injury at 3 days among patients undergoing R&LHC was 1.25 (95% confidence interval, 0.65-2.42; P = .50), and the odds ratio for nephropathy at 3 months was 0.69 (95% confidence interval, 0.46-1.04; P = .08). CONCLUSION:The incidence of changes in creatinine consistent with acute kidney injury at 3 days and of nephropathy at 3 months was not significantly different in patients undergoing R&LHC compared with patients undergoing RHC only. This supports the thesis that not all changes in creatinine after procedures involving administration of contrast are caused by the contrast.
Research documents racial disparities in chronic low back pain (CLBP). Few studies have examined racial disparities in movement -related appraisals and no studies have examined anticipatory appraisals prior to or pain behaviors during functional activities among individuals with CLBP. This cross-sectional study examined racial differences in anticipatory appraisals of pain, concerns about harm, and anxiety, appraisals of pain and anxiety during movement, and observed pain behaviors during 3 activities of daily living (supine -to -standing bed task, sitting -to -standing chair task, floor -towaist lifting task) in a sample (N = 126) of non -Hispanic Black (31.0%), Hispanic (30.2%), and nonHispanic White (38.9%) individuals with CLBP. Hispanic participants reported more expected pain, concerns about harm, and pre -movement anxiety prior to the bed and chair tasks compared to nonHispanic White participants. Hispanic participants reported more pain during the bed task and more anxiety during the bed and chair tasks compared to non -Hispanic White participants. Non -Hispanic Black participants reported more expected pain, concerns about harm, and pre -movement anxiety prior to the bed task and more pre -movement anxiety prior to the chair task compared to non -Hispanic White participants. Non -Hispanic Black participants reported more anxiety during the bed and chair tasks compared to non -Hispanic White participants. Non -Hispanic Black participants were observed to have significantly more verbalizations of pain during the bed task compared to non -Hispanic White participants. Current findings identify racial disparities in important cognitive -behavioral and fearavoidance mechanisms of pain. Results indicate a need to revisit traditional theoretical and treatment models in CLBP, ensuring racial disparities in pain cognitions are considered. Perspective: This study examined racial disparities in anticipatory and movement -related appraisals, and pain behaviors during activities of daily living among Non -Hispanic Black, Non -Hispanic White, and Hispanic individuals with CLBP. Racial disparities identified in the current study have potentially important theoretical implications surrounding cognitive -behavioral and fear -avoidance mechanisms of pain. OBJECTIVE:Although headache (HA) is a common sequela of traumatic brain injury (TBI), early predictors of chronic HA after moderate to severe TBI are not well established, and the relationship chronic HA has with psychosocial functioning is understudied. Thus, we sought to (1) determine demographic and injury predictors of chronic HA 1 or more years after moderate to severe TBI and (2) examine associations between chronic HA and psychosocial outcomes.SETTING:Community.PARTICIPANTS:Participants in the TBI Model System (TBIMS) with moderate to severe TBI who consented for additional chronic pain questionnaires at the time of TBIMS follow-up.DESIGN:Multisite, observational cohort study using LASSO (least absolute shrinkage and selection operator) regression for prediction modeling and independent t tests for psychosocial associations.MAIN OUTCOME MEASURES:Chronic HA after TBI at year 1 or 2 postinjury and more remotely (5 or more years).RESULTS:The LASSO model for chronic HA at 1 to 2 years achieved acceptable predictability (cross-validated area under the curve [AUC] = 0.70). At 5 or more years, predictability was nearly acceptable (cross-validated AUC = 0.68), but much more complex, with more than twice as many variables contributing. Injury characteristics had stronger predictive value at postinjury years 1 to 2 versus 5 or more years, especially sustained intracranial pressure elevation (odds ratio [OR] = 3.8) and skull fragments on head computed tomography (CT) (OR = 2.5). Additional TBI(s) was a risk factor at both time frames, as were multiple socioeconomic characteristics, including lower education level, younger age, female gender, and Black race. Lower education level was a particularly strong predictor at 5 or more years (OR up to 3.5). Emotional and participation outcomes were broadly poorer among persons with chronic HA after moderate to severe TBI.CONCLUSIONS:Among people with moderate to severe TBI, chronic HA is associated with significant psychosocial burden. The identified risk factors will enable targeted clinical screening and monitoring strategies to enhance clinical care pathways that could lead to better outcomes. They may also be useful as stratification or covariates in future clinical trial research on treatments.

BACKGROUND:Assessment of the Core Entrustable Professional Activities for Entering Residency requires direct observation through workplace-based assessments (WBAs). Single-institution studies have demonstrated mixed findings regarding the reliability of WBAs developed to measure student progression towards entrustment. Factors such as faculty development, rater engagement and scale selection have been suggested to improve reliability. The purpose of this investigation was to conduct a multi-institutional generalisability study to determine the influence of specific factors on reliability of WBAs. METHODS:The authors analysed WBA data obtained for clerkship-level students across seven institutions from 2018 to 2020. Institutions implemented a variety of strategies including selection of designated assessors, altered scales and different EPAs. Data were aggregated by these factors. Generalisability theory was then used to examine the internal structure validity evidence of the data. An unbalanced cross-classified random-effects model was used to decompose variance components. A phi coefficient of >0.7 was used as threshold for acceptable reliability. RESULTS:Data from 53 565 WBAs were analysed, and a total of 77 generalisability studies were performed. Most data came from EPAs 1 (n = 17 118, 32%) 2 (n = 10 237, 19.1%), and 6 (n = 6000, 18.5%). Low variance attributed to the learner (<10%) was found for most (59/77, 76%) analyses, resulting in a relatively large number of observations required for reasonable reliability (range = 3 to >560, median = 60). Factors such as DA, scale or EPA were not consistently associated with improved reliability. CONCLUSION:The results from this study describe relatively low reliability in the WBAs obtained across seven sites. Generalisability for these instruments may be less dependent on factors such as faculty development, rater engagement or scale selection. When used for formative feedback, data from these instruments may be useful. However, such instruments do not consistently provide reasonable reliability to justify their use in high-stakes summative entrustment decisions.
Background:Burnout is common among residents and negatively impacts patient care and professional development. Residents vary in terms of their experience of burnout. Our objective was to employ cluster analysis, a statistical method of separating participants into discrete groups based on response patterns, to uncover resident burnout profiles using the exhaustion and engagement sub-scales of the Oldenburg Burnout Inventory (OLBI) in a cross-sectional, multispecialty survey of United States medical residents. Methods:The 2017 ACGME resident survey provided residents with an optional, anonymous addendum containing 3 engagement and 3 exhaustion items from the OBLI, a 2-item depression screen (PHQ-2), general queries about health and satisfaction, and whether respondents would still choose medicine as a career. Gaussian finite mixture models were fit to exhaustion and disengagement scores, with the resultant clusters compared across PHQ-2 depression screen results. Other variables were used to demonstrate evidence for the validity and utility of this approach. Results:From 14 088 responses, 4 clusters were identified as statistically and theoretically distinct: Highly Engaged (25.8% of respondents), Engaged (55.2%), Disengaged (9.4%), and Highly Exhausted (9.5%). Only 2% of Highly Engaged respondents screened positive for depression, compared with 8% of Engaged respondents, 29% of Disengaged respondents, and 53% of Highly Exhausted respondents. Similar patterns emerged for the general query about health, satisfaction, and whether respondents would choose medicine as a career again. Conclusion:Clustering based on exhaustion and disengagement scores differentiated residents into 4 meaningful groups. Interventions that mitigate resident burnout should account for differences among clusters.

The co-occurrence of mental disorder symptoms is common in people who use substances. It is unclear whether patterns of comorbidity in a population-based sample of adults are consistent with prior work. The study goal was to identify this comorbidity structure and evaluate its stability over time. Using Waves 1, 2, and 3 of the Population Assessment of Tobacco and Health Study, this study applied latent class analysis to identify comorbid substance use, internalizing and externalizing mental disorder symptoms, and their stability over time. A four-class solution was identified for Wave 1 as: (1) low symptom (N = 23,571, 72.9%), (2) internalizing (N = 4,098, 12.7%), (3) externalizing (N = 2,691, 8.3%), and (4) comorbid (N = 1,960, 6.1%). Similar latent profiles emerged across the three waves specifically where the low symptom class was largest (65.5% to 72.9%), and the comorbid class was smallest (6.1% to 8.2%). However, the composition of the classes changed in Wave 3 with low comorbid (N = 5,400, 20.6%) and substance use (N = 1,524, 5.8%) classes emerging. Overall, when individuals transitioned from preceding to subsequent wave, they typically transitioned into the low symptom class. The comorbidity structure of substance use behaviors, including cigarette and e-cigarette use, and mental disorder symptoms in a population-based sample of U.S. adults was characterized by four classes. Psychiatric comorbidity may vary in severity within a population and by specific sociodemographic factors. When comparing the latent classes over three years of data, the results suggest that the comorbidity structure may change as participants age.
